The article then examines a case study Web8 For an overview of China’s religious freedom policy until the early 2000s, see Leung (2005). 9 Document 19 of 1982 marked the restoration of the policy of religious tolerance that was abandoned since the mid-1950s. It reversed the Party’s nearly three decades of anti-religious policy and allowed religion to grow under government supervision.
